Originally Posted by cjandura
so non of the newer maxima's have MT's in them?
That's an odd question to me, that you wouldn't know that.

Originally Posted by Grand_hustle17


no, which was kinda dumb to do away with it all together smh...
There are dozens of threads that talk this issue to death and back again over in the 7th gen forum. And while everyone's opinion is personally valid, the only one that matters is Nissan Sales & Marketing, which decided putting a MT in the Maxima was no longer directly profitable, or even indirectly valuable.

There were plans in '07 and '08 for a next-Gen Maxima that had a 6MT matched to a diesel engine. But then gas prices in 2008, and the recession, and the near crash of the US Auto market... those plans were scrapped.

Too bad, too. A high-torque diesel would have been interesting.
